
Cleaning in Place (CIP) is an integral part of the dairy value chain and a key pillar in ensuring the safety and quality of milk and milk products. This presentation will cover the fundamentals of CIP on farms and within dairy processing facilities, highlighting the similarities and differences in cleaning requirements across the dairy value chain. We will revisit some of the foundational principles critical to effective hygiene, and explore newer practices and management tools that can help identify, prevent, and resolve CIP challenges.
